Output 7ed5006109f4451f25858762e114151775da85ec2f1b22dd0f9118bce496070e:1

value
578786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f02b00f45c99a8006194a4dbc9c6180fc426e5b OP_EQUAL
address
37SBiNmEmScipu64S4oMtQdyEQ2PPStGiG
transaction
7ed5006109f4451f25858762e114151775da85ec2f1b22dd0f9118bce496070e
spent
true